Differentiating Parametric Equations Let x = x ( t) and y = y ( t) . prayer in numbers 6WebCartesian Equation from Parametric Equations. Consider the equations above x = 1 / t, y = 2 t for 0 < t ≤ 5. We can find the Cartesian equation by eliminating t. We rearrange the x equation to get t = 1 x and substituting gives y = 2 x . Note that the t values are limited and so will the x and y values be in the Cartesian equation. scissor lift manufacturers in puneWeb1.2.1 Determine derivatives and equations of tangents for parametric curves. 1.2.2 Find the area under a parametric curve. ...
